Karsrud, Fricker lead Wildcats in Team Sprint Finals

DULUTH, Minn. - The NMU men's nordic ski team wrapped up day three of competition at the SuperTour Finals with the Team Sprint, led by Kristoffer Karsrud and Luke Fricker.

Karsrud and Fricker placed fifth overall in the qualifying race, each skiing one lap for a combined total time of 5:13.28. Karsrud's lap of 2:36.19 was fifth fastest, and Fricker's lap of 2:37.09 was seventh, earning them a spot in the A Finals. In the finals, each skier races three laps for a combined six total, and the team placed 12th overall and eighth collegiately with their time of 17:35.95.

The team of Mathias Haugen and Jonathan Clarke were in the B Finals, where they finished seventh overall and fifth collegiately with a time of 17:43.75.

Cooper Lennox and Hendrik Peterson rounded out the 'Cats in the C Finals, placing second overall and first collegiately in the group with a combined time of 19:15.68.
